Glasner’s Tenure at Crystal Palace
Glasner took over from Hodgson in 2024 after the veteran manager stepped down. His appointment brought a fresh approach, emphasising attacking football and tactical discipline. Under his leadership, Palace achieved a strong finish in the 2023-24 season, winning six of their last seven league games and securing a tenth-place finish. The highlight came in 2025 when they lifted the FA Cup, defeating Manchester City in the final.
Glasner has praised the squad’s commitment, particularly amid speculation surrounding players like Marc Guehi and Eberechi Eze, who have been linked with moves to other clubs. He insists the team remains focused, stating that rumours do not affect their performances.

Frequently Asked Questions
Is Oliver Glasner staying at Crystal Palace?
Contract talks are ongoing, and Glasner has expressed happiness at the club. Reports indicate Palace are keen to extend his deal, but interest from RB Leipzig and others has created uncertainty.
What has Glasner achieved at Palace?
He has led the team to their first FA Cup triumph and improved their league form, securing European qualification hopes through consistent performances.
Who might replace Glasner if he leaves?
Speculation includes Gareth Southgate as a favourite, alongside Thiago Motta and Edin Terzic, but Glasner remains committed for now.
